I'm wondering why you saved as MIDI then imported the MIDI and audio into RB. One of the advantages of using RB is that you can open BIAB files directly... just save it in BIAB then start RB and open the same file... bingo, everything will be in synch.


But, in response to your original question, I would start by taking note of the tempo used in BIAB, then when you open RB, set the tempo to that same value before you import anything.

Alternatively, import the audio first, and run it through the ACW to tempo map it. THEN import the MIDI. MIDI adapts to the tempo of the project, but audio doesn't... that's why you either need to set the tempo to the same value or tempo map the project to match the existing audio.

If a click track has been added to the MIDI, you should be able to mute that track.
